Over the last 2 years, I have been on a constant "cut" and have lost a substantial amount of weight. I've gone from 153 to 80KG. I am 183cm tall and I consider myself to have a rather large frame. I have a 39" chest, 34" waist and 32-33" inside leg. I will potentially have a tummy tuck come this May and would have lost a further 5-8KG by then. I consider myself quite fit and strong, but no matter what amount of exercise I do - I can't get rid of that loose skin around my abdomen.
